Description de l’éditeur

On a suddenly stormy summer day at Vancouver International Airport, five lives suddenly collide, leaving contrasting pathways of broken lives and peculiarly realized dreams in their wake.

On this day, as the world obliviously passes through the airport’s rich corridors, adorned with Native art and statues, giving all a glimpse into both the past and future, obvious and hidden, of this historically rich area, a smarter than life cleaner is hunted. A tragically haunted taxi driver mourns the past. A desperate father loses sight. A baggage handler is left on the tarmac. A blind husband is left to pick up the pieces.

Ferguson Road tells the story of Vancouver International Airport and the five central characters whose lives intermingle under its roof, coming to a head and colliding in spectacular fashion on an unsettled and stormy bipolar day. This novel also explores and exploits the diversity that passes through the doors of YVR on a daily basis, as well as digs into the stereotypes of its characters as their stories unfold, unravel as well as completely fall apart.
